Speech Language Pathologist (SLP) - Oregon City, OR

Job Description

Category Schools - SLP Job Type Contract Exciting opportunity for a qualified Speech-Language Pathologist to make an immediate impact working with K-12 students in an onsite, school-based setting. This contract position supports students with mild to moderate needs through an Early Intervention Program, allowing you to help shape communication skills at a crucial stage in their development. This is a full-time role, with a 7.5-hour workday, perfect for professionals who are ready to get started as soon as possible.
Qualifications & Skills:
Holds a valid Speech-Language Pathologist license (SLP-CCC strongly preferred) Experience working in a school setting, encompassing K-12 or early intervention Knowledge of assessment, development, and implementation of IEPs Familiarity with providing services to students with mild to moderate speech and language needs Excellent collaboration skills, working closely with special education teams, teachers, and parents Strong communication and organizational abilities Current credentials to practice as a
Speech-Language Pathologist Key Responsibilities:
Provide direct speech-language therapy services to K-12 students onsite Evaluate and assess students' speech-language development and needs Develop, implement, and monitor Individualized Education Programs (IEPs)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ams to support student success Maintain accurate documentation and progress reports Participate in parent meetings and IEP reviews
